SleepyJ and Mean Gene talk UFC betting for UFC 322 Madalena vs Makachev headlines a stacked UFC 322 card from MSG, with Sleepy J and Mean Gene breaking down eight fights. They agree early on Erin Blanchfield vs Tracy Cortez, both backing Blanchfield due to improved striking, strength, and ability to control exchanges despite Cortez winning their pre-UFC meeting. They also align on Roman Kopylov as a live underdog over Gregory “Robocop” Rodrigues, citing Rodrigues' shaky chin, tendency to brawl despite having grappling advantages, and Kopylov's power and durability after facing an elite Paulo Costa. Next, both pick Bo Nickal over Rodolfo Vieira, expecting Nickal to lean on his elite wrestling in a measured, mistake-free game plan after his setbacks, likely controlling the ground without risking unnecessary stand-up exchanges. Their first disagreement comes with Beneil Dariush vs Benoit Saint-Denis: Gene picks BSD, trusting his pressure, power, and revived momentum, while Sleepy prefers Dariush's superior skill and grappling if he can avoid big shots. Another split follows with Carlos Prates vs Leon Edwards; Sleepy sides with Edwards' championship experience and durability, while Gene believes Prates' relentless forward pressure and destructive power will break Edwards as others have recently. They reunite on Sean Brady over Michael Morales, expecting Brady's grappling, control, and veteran savvy to neutralize Morales' explosive striking and deliver a “vet lesson” in a key contender matchup. In the co-main event, Gene backs Zhang Weili moving up for two-division glory, praising her evolution, volume, and ability to capitalize on Shevchenko's occasional grappling mistakes, while Sleepy takes Valentina Shevchenko as the stronger, cleaner, more technical striker with superior size and takedown defense. In the main event, both predict Islam Makachev dominates Jack Della Maddalena early, with Makachev's wrestling, control, and improved striking overwhelming a dangerous but out-classed champion who still has defensive gaps against elite grapplers. They expect an early submission or dominant finish as Makachev pursues champ-champ status. Co-Main Event: Murab Dvalishvili vs. Umar Nurmagomedov Speaker Analysis [SleepyJ] (2:27–4:47): Highlights Murab's extraordinary resume and stamina. Describes the betting odds as suspicious, given Murab's track record of wins, including over Sean O'Malley and Petr Yan. Expresses hesitation to bet due to the line discrepancy favoring Umar at -330. [Steve Reider] (4:47–10:18): Explains the unusual betting line as a reflection of a stylistic mismatch. Praises Umar's grappling and dominance over Corey Sandhagen, citing his ability to excel in both striking and grappling. Questions how Murab can handle being the "nail" instead of the "hammer," as he thrives on relentless pressure but could struggle against Nurmagomedov's elite wrestling. Key Insight: Both agree that while Murab's relentlessness and resume are impressive, Umar's combination of striking and grappling makes him a formidable opponent. Both predict Nurmagomedov as the likely victor. Main Event: Islam Makhachev vs. Arman Tsarukyan Speaker Analysis [Steve Reider] (14:32–21:49): Recalls the first fight between the two as a grappling-heavy contest. Highlights Makhachev's growth into an elite fighter with enhanced striking, citing dominant performances against Volkanovski, Dustin Poirier, and others. Predicts Makhachev's superior grappling and experience will overwhelm Tsarukyan, who could gas in the later rounds. [SleepyJ] (21:49–27:42): Praises Makhachev's defensive abilities and cat-like reflexes, pointing out Tsarukyan's limited success in their first encounter. Predicts Tsarukyan will become frustrated and rely too heavily on takedown attempts, leading to sloppiness and eventual submission. Key Insight: Both favor Makhachev for his well-rounded skill set and stamina, with predictions of a late-round finish or dominant decision. Best Bet Analysis: Beneil Dariush vs. Renato Moicano Speaker Analysis [Steve Reider] (27:43–32:11): Describes Dariush's decline, including losses to Tsarukyan and Oliveira, contrasting it with Moicano's four-fight win streak. Highlights Moicano's evolution as a more confident fighter with solid striking and grappling. [SleepyJ] (32:11–39:33): Builds on the idea of Moicano as a surging contender. Notes his resilience and ability to rebound, drawing comparisons to Charles Oliveira. Critiques Dariush's recent performances as lacking hunger and drive. Key Insight: Both unanimously favor Moicano due to his momentum and mental edge, declaring him their best bet at -162 odds. Additional Insights & Quotes: Betting Lines Disparities: Throughout, speakers discuss odd betting lines, citing potential mismatches or public perception gaps. This theme recurs in analyzing both the co-main and main events. Mental and Physical Form: Repeated emphasis on fighters' mental state, with concerns over Murab's frustrations with UFC scheduling and Dariush's potential lack of motivation. Player and Team Statistics Players Murab Dvalishvili: On an 11-fight win streak, notable wins include Sean O'Malley and Petr Yan. Umar Nurmagomedov: Strong grappling credentials, dominated Corey Sandhagen with five takedowns. Islam Makhachev: Four title defenses, victories include Volkanovski (twice) and Dustin Poirier. Arman Tsarukyan: One loss since his first fight with Makhachev but remains susceptible to gassing late in fights. Renato Moicano: Four-fight win streak, victories over Jalen Turner and Benoit St. Denis. Teams and Affiliations Dagestani Grappling Dominance: Mentioned frequently in discussions of Nurmagomedov and Makhachev. After putting on a sensational performance in his 1st-round knockout win over Beneil Dariush, Tsarukyan explains the reasons why he believes he deserves to be the next challenger for Islam Makhachev's lightweight title before listing other non-title fight opponents he'd consider if the UFC's next 155-pound title fight went in a different direction. Jim and Matt weigh in on the rest of Saturday's fights, including their thoughts on the unnecessary punishment Bobby Green took from Jalin Turner in the co-main event and the back-to-back 1st-round slam knockout wins we saw from Drakkar Klose and Cody Brundage. Making his return to welterweight for the first time in nearly seven years, Kelvin Gastelum joins Unfiltered to talk at length about the lessons he's learned from previous issues with weight cutting. Confident from the durability he has shown against hard-hitting middleweights, Gastelum explains what he expects from 9th-ranked welterweight Sean Brady in their fight on Saturday before discussing how his significant experience edge over Brady comes with a string of injuries that have changed Gastelum's approach to training camps. Later on, the guys are joined by Drakkar Klose — who shares his excitement over the upcoming birth of his second son before ultimately sharing his thoughts on what it's like to fight an opponent who shares the same manager as him.
